One of the tricky things about these counter graphics is knowing what the pixel boundary is for the symbols. I've played around with some of the ones that came with the game and found them to roughly be 29w x 22h with the "zero" on the top right corner of the counter.
The process I use to create these typically involves actual photos and these are often not easily scaled to the area of the counter allocated to the unit symbol without distortion of the image.

I have the same issue in WaW Revised I'm working on. I though that by adding a special air scout plane, like the ones used by the Allies in WWII, I could solve the problem, BUT not so easy. 2 problems:
1. The game does not have separate recon due to distance modifiers for navy and air. Therefore if you say that the recon mod for 1 hex away is 50% for a naval unit, id does the same for ground units, which isn't acceptable.
2. Air units recon only applies to the one hex (plus distance modifiers- see #1) that it "targets"
So I found using air units for naval recon not to actually be nearly as effective as using naval units with higher recon values, since they can apply their recon to more than one hex as they move.
And since WaW is confined to WWII, it's an easy choice of what ship to give the recon to - Carriers, even though most BB and some CA did have float plane recon, it was standard fare for carriers.

Do you know that there is a modifier for this? You can adjust the strength of the recon for up to 4 hexes around the unit. Problem is it's universal- it applies to ALL units: land, air, sea.
Currently I think the values are:
1 hex: 100%
2 hex: 25%
3 hex: 05%
4 hex: 01%
So a unit with 100 recon will generate 100 recon in the hexes adjacent to it and 1 pt of recon in hexes 4 away from it.

Not possible for ANY unit to have recon beyond 4 hexes, and not possible for air, sea, and land units' to have different Modifiers of what the percentage of recon will be applies to hexes 1 distant, 2 distant, 3 distant, and 4 distant. Each SFT can of course have its own number of recon points.
